Resolución de nombres de host

Descripción: La resolución de nombres de host es el proceso mediante el cual un nombre de dominio o un nombre de host se traduce en una dirección IP, que es la forma en que los dispositivos en una red se identifican y se comunican entre sí. Este proceso es fundamental para la funcionalidad de Internet y las redes locales, ya que permite a los usuarios acceder a recursos en línea utilizando nombres fáciles de recordar en lugar de secuencias numéricas complejas. La resolución de nombres se lleva a cabo principalmente a través del Sistema de Nombres de Dominio (DNS), que actúa como una base de datos distribuida que almacena información sobre los nombres de dominio y sus correspondientes direcciones IP. Cuando un usuario ingresa un nombre de dominio en su navegador, se envía una consulta al servidor DNS, que busca la dirección IP asociada y la devuelve al cliente, permitiendo así la conexión al recurso deseado. Este proceso no solo simplifica la navegación por la web, sino que también es esencial para la comunicación entre servidores y dispositivos en redes más amplias, facilitando la interoperabilidad y la conectividad en el ecosistema digital actual.

Historia: La resolución de nombres de host tiene sus raíces en los primeros días de Internet, cuando se utilizaban archivos de texto simples llamados ‘hosts.txt’ para mapear nombres de host a direcciones IP. Este archivo era mantenido manualmente y distribuido a todos los dispositivos conectados a la red. Con el crecimiento exponencial de Internet en la década de 1980, este método se volvió insostenible, lo que llevó al desarrollo del Sistema de Nombres de Dominio (DNS) en 1983 por Paul Mockapetris. DNS introdujo un sistema jerárquico y distribuido que permitió la gestión eficiente de nombres de dominio, facilitando la expansión de la red global.

Usos: La resolución de nombres de host se utiliza principalmente en la navegación web, donde los usuarios ingresan nombres de dominio en lugar de direcciones IP. También es crucial en la configuración de redes, donde los dispositivos deben comunicarse entre sí utilizando nombres de host legibles. Además, se utiliza en servicios de correo electrónico, donde los servidores deben resolver nombres de dominio para enviar y recibir mensajes. En entornos empresariales, la resolución de nombres es esencial para la gestión de recursos y la implementación de políticas de seguridad.

Ejemplos: Un ejemplo práctico de resolución de nombres de host es cuando un usuario escribe ‘www.ejemplo.com’ en su navegador. El navegador envía una consulta al servidor DNS para obtener la dirección IP correspondiente, como ‘192.0.2.1’, permitiendo así la conexión al sitio web. Otro ejemplo es en redes locales, donde un dispositivo puede resolver el nombre de un servidor, como ‘servidor.local’, a su dirección IP interna para facilitar la comunicación entre dispositivos en la misma red.

  • Rating:
  • 3
  • (5)

Deja tu comentario

Your email address will not be published. Required fields are marked *

PATROCINADORES

Glosarix on your device

Install
×
Enable Notifications Ok No